4x4 warning light in x3
My 4x4 warning light in my 2008 X3 2.0d has come on when starting the car. At slow speeds I can feel the stop skid working in my (steep) driveway but once on the road driving normally but the light remains on. It's not flashing. I didn't activate the 4x4 and holding the button for 3-5 seconds is not turning it off. It's a new issue for me after 220,000km. I've had next to no issues other than a fortnight ago had to have the turbo replaced courtesy of a crappy bearing. The battery was disconnected during that phase. Maybe just a coincidence. Any insights appreciated. Can see it is a recurring theme in the forum but can't find reference to this specific variant of the issue.
Update: actuator at fault in transmission, being fixed. Last edited by mikeAust; 11-06-2016 at 08:55 PM. Reason: Fixed |

Once the battery was disconnected did you turn the steering wheel full lock in both directions before setting off, until you do this the 4x4 light will show on the dash. You are setting the steering angle.
